We have a free AVOD channel which we have been publishing for a couple years now.
With the changes earlier this month to pass automated Certification Testing before publishing we can no longer publish updates to our channel.
We are a free video streaming channel but do require the user to activate using a rendezvous screen. Because of this we fail the Deep Linking and Play Performance tests.
How can we work around this and publish out latest version? We are not SVOD so those rules don't apply.

To be clear, the deep linking and performance requirements do apply to free and AVOD channels. However, you are correct that our automated Certification Testing tool is not yet equipped to run these tests properly on a channel that has an intermediary login screen such as the one you're describing here.
With that in mind, our Partner Success team is aware of this shortcoming and is available to grant exemptions to these testing requirements on a case-by-case basis. Please go ahead and contact them via our web contact form, and they'll help launch your channel — https://developer.roku.com/contact
Note that we are constantly improving our certification automation tooling, and may introduce updates in the future that enable testing on a channel like yours from within the Developer Dashboard in the future. So do be sure you're still meeting our deep linking and performance requirements!
